							- author: Buckminster Fuller
 
- content: We must do away with the absolutely specious notion that everybody has to
 
-   earn a living. It is a fact today that one in ten thousand of us can make a technological
 
-   breakthrough capable of supporting all the rest. The youth of today are absolutely
 
-   right in recognizing this nonsense of earning a living. We keep inventing jobs because
 
-   of this false idea that everybody has to be employed at some kind of drudgery because,
 
-   according to Malthusian-Darwinian theory, he must justify his right to exist. So
 
-   we have inspectors of inspectors and people making instruments for inspectors to
 
-   inspect inspectors. The true business of people should be to go back to school and
 
-   think about whatever it was they were thinking about before somebody came along
 
-   and told them they had to earn a living.
